#if ((PG_VERSION_NUM >= 150009 && PG_VERSION_NUM < 160000) || \
(PG_VERSION_NUM >= 160005 && PG_VERSION_NUM < 170000) || (PG_VERSION_NUM >= 170001))
/*
* The above versions introduced a fix for potentially losing updates to
* pg_class and pg_database due to inplace updates done to those catalog
* tables by PostgreSQL. The fix requires taking a lock on the tuple via
* SearchSysCacheLocked1(). For older PG versions, we just map the new
* function to the unlocked version and the unlocking of the tuple is a noop.
*
* https://github.com/postgres/postgres/commit/3b7a689e1a805c4dac2f35ff14fd5c9fdbddf150
*
* Here's an excerpt from README.tuplock that explains the need for additional
* tuple locks:
*
* If IsInplaceUpdateRelation() returns true for a table, the table is a
* system catalog that receives systable_inplace_update_begin() calls.
* Preparing a heap_update() of these tables follows additional locking rules,
* to ensure we don't lose the effects of an inplace update. In particular,
* consider a moment when a backend has fetched the old tuple to modify, not
* yet having called heap_update(). Another backend's inplace update starting
* then can't conclude until the heap_update() places its new tuple in a
* buffer. We enforce that using locktags as follows. While DDL code is the
* main audience, the executor follows these rules to make e.g. "MERGE INTO
* pg_class" safer. Locking rules are per-catalog:
*
* pg_class heap_update() callers: before copying the tuple to modify, take a
* lock on the tuple, a ShareUpdateExclusiveLock on the relation, or a
* ShareRowExclusiveLock or stricter on the relation.
*/
#define SYSCACHE_TUPLE_LOCK_NEEDED 1
#define AssertSufficientPgClassUpdateLockHeld(relid) \
Assert(CheckRelationOidLockedByMe(relid, ShareUpdateExclusiveLock, false) || \
CheckRelationOidLockedByMe(relid, ShareRowExclusiveLock, true));
#define UnlockSysCacheTuple(rel, tid) UnlockTuple(rel, tid, InplaceUpdateTupleLock);
#else
#define SearchSysCacheLockedCopy1(rel, datum) SearchSysCacheCopy1(rel, datum)
#define UnlockSysCacheTuple(rel, tid)
#define AssertSufficientPgClassUpdateLockHeld(relid)
#endif
/*
* The following are compatibility functions for different versions of
* PostgreSQL. Each compatibility function (or group) has its own logic for
* which versions get different behavior and is separated from others by a
* comment with its name and any clarifying notes about supported behavior. Each
* compatibility define is separated out by function so that it is easier to see
* what changed about its behavior, and at what version, but closely related
* functions that changed at the same time may be grouped together into a single
* block. Compatibility functions are organized in alphabetical order.
*
* Wherever reasonable, we try to achieve forwards compatibility so that we can
* take advantage of features added in newer PG versions. This avoids some
* future tech debt, though may not always be possible.
*
* We append "compat" to the name of the function or define if we change the behavior
* of something that existed in a previous version. If we are merely backpatching
* behavior from a later version to an earlier version and not changing the
* behavior of the new version we simply adopt the new version's name.
*/
